Hybrid photopolymerization technique was an important method to optimise the photocuring system by overcoming the drawbacks and combining the merits of the separate photopolymerization systems.It might be consisted of free radical/cationic monomers or cationic/cationic monomers in one system.Hybrid systems or blend system formed by mixing acrylates,vinyl ethers,epoxy resins,and some hybrid monomers synthesized by our lab,respectively.The photopolymerization kinetics of these different hybrid systems was studied and the effect of hydroxyl compounds was performed as well.The results indicated that the mix-hybrid systems had rapid curing rate and high conversion and were easily influenced by environment.However,the effect of environment factors on photopolymerization of hybrid monomer system was decreased because of unique cuing mechanism of hybrid monomer system.
